Circuit/System Testing

- Ignition OFF, disconnect the harness connector at the DIC switch assembly.
- Ignition OFF, test for less than 1 ohm between the low reference terminal 2 and ground.
- If greater than the specified range, test the low reference circuit for an open/high resistance.
- Ignition OFF, test for less than 1 ohm between the ground terminal 5 and ground.
- If greater than the specified range, test the ground circuit for an open/high resistance.
- Ignition ON, verify that all of the scan tool DIC Switch parameters are Inactive.
- If any are not Inactive, test the appropriate signal circuit terminal 1 or terminal 3 for a short to ground. If the circuit tests normal, replace the IPC.
- Ignition ON, install a 3-amp fused jumper wire between the signal circuit terminal 1 and the low reference circuit terminal 2. Verify the scan tool DIC Switch parameters, except the DIC Fuel Info. parameter, are Active.
- If any are not Active, test the signal circuit for a short to voltage or an open/high resistance. If the circuit tests normal, replace the IPC.
- Ignition ON, install a 3-amp fused jumper wire between the signal circuit terminal 3 and ground. Verify the scan tool DIC Fuel Info. parameter is Active.
- If not Active, test the signal circuit for a short to voltage or and open/high resistance. If the circuit tests normal, replace the IPC.
- If all the circuits test normal, test or replace the DIC switch assembly.
